If you are a solicitor or trustee charged with administering an estate, we know just how frustrating and time consuming it can be when not all of the beneficiaries can be found. Known beneficiaries may have moved on, changed their name, even died. Worse still, in cases of intestacy and unknown heirs, family trees have to be compiled, proof of the relationship to the deceased has to be collected, heirs have to be located. We are more than happy to undertake work on either a fixed cost or a contingency basis.

Fixed Cost

For a fixed, hourly rate (plus expenses), we are able to work to a pre-arranged budget. We will provide you with comprehensive progress reports during the course of our research, and keep you informed of anticipated costs at all times.

Contingency

We are also able to work on a contingency basis in which we receive a percentage share of whatever each beneficiary that we locate receives from the estate. Sterling Probate Research covers all expenses and research costs, without risk to the estate, even if no beneficiaries can be traced.
